Is FSC wood more expensive?

It depends on market conditions and the length of the supply chain (FSC-Certified Wood and Products Fetch Higher Prices). Ultimately, FSC wood may be more expensive because non-FSC suppliers discount their products to compete with FSC suppliers (FSC – Costs and Benefits of Forest Certification).

Do FSC products cost more?

It’s not just forest owners or governments that benefit from Forest Stewardship Council (FSC) certified forests or products. Depending on the operation, price premiums for FSC-wood, particularly from the tropics, range from 15 to 25%. …

What kind of wood does FSC mix use?

FSC MIX Products that bear this label are made using a mixture of materials from FSC-certified forests, recycled materials, and/or FSC controlled wood. While controlled wood is not from FSC certified forests, it mitigates the risk of the material originating from unacceptable sources.

What does FSC mean on FSC Mix label?

The FSC Recycled label means all the wood or paper in the product comes from reclaimed or re-used material. The FSC Mix label means the wood within the product is from FSC -certified forests, recycled material, or controlled wood.

What does it mean to be FSC certified?

The Forest Stewardship Council (FSC), is a non-profit organization that sets certain high standards to make sure that forestry is practiced in an environmentally responsible and socially beneficial manner.
